Coturn是一个开源的TURN服务器,主要用于实现NAT穿越功能。它被广泛应用于实时通信系统中,例如VoIP、视频会议等。而PostgreSQL是一种关系型数据库管理系统,具有高度可靠性和稳定性。下面是针对你的问题的答案:
使用Coturn检索PostgreSQL数据库信息时出错可能有以下原因:
- 配置错误:请确保你已正确配置Coturn服务器和PostgreSQL数据库的相关参数,包括数据库连接地址、端口、用户名和密码等。
- 网络问题:检查网络是否正常连接,确保Coturn服务器能够访问到PostgreSQL数据库。可以通过Ping命令或telnet命令检测网络连通性。
- 访问权限:确认Coturn服务器具有足够的权限访问PostgreSQL数据库。你可以检查数据库的访问控制列表(ACL)或者相关的用户权限配置。
- 数据库异常:有可能出现了数据库本身的问题,例如数据库服务未启动、数据库连接池满或者数据库表结构不匹配等。建议检查PostgreSQL数据库的日志以获取更多信息。
如果以上解决方法无效,你可以尝试以下腾讯云相关产品来优化你的云计算环境:
- 云服务器(ECS):腾讯云的云服务器提供高性能、可靠性和安全性的虚拟服务器资源,你可以使用云服务器来部署Coturn和PostgreSQL,并确保它们在同一私有网络中以提高访问效率。
- 云数据库PostgreSQL版:腾讯云的云数据库PostgreSQL版是一种可扩展的、高性能的云数据库解决方案。它提供了自动备份、容灾、高可用等特性,可以为你的应用程序提供稳定的数据库服务。
- 云联网:如果你的Coturn和PostgreSQL分别部署在不同地域或不同VPC中,你可以通过腾讯云的云联网服务实现不同网络之间的互联。这样可以保证高速、低延迟的数据传输,提高系统的可用性和稳定性。
请注意,以上提到的腾讯云产品仅是作为示例,并不代表唯一的解决方案。具体的选择应根据你的业务需求和预算来决定。你可以通过访问腾讯云官方网站(https://cloud.tencent.com)来获取更多关于这些产品的详细信息和文档。